관리 메뉴

KorSA

제어 대상을 찾기 (Section 12) 본문

Study Memos/JavaScript Front-End

제어 대상을 찾기 (Section 12)

Praiv. 2020. 12. 9. 00:14
320x100

참고> opentutorials.org/course/1375/6656

 

1. getElementsByTagName(): 파라미터로 받은 Tag 이름에 해당하는 Element들을 유사 배열로 리턴함

2. 특정 Element의 하위에 있는 Element들만 Tag 이름으로 찾고 싶을 경우, 해당 Element의 getElementsByTagName() 함수를 호출하면 됨

3. getElementsByClassName(): class 이름으로 Element들을 찾음

4. getElementById(): ID 이름으로 Element를 찾음
  => 성능적인 측면에서 다른 함수들보다 좋음
  => Element 하나만을 리턴함 (ID는 키값이기 때문에 해당되는 Element가 하나밖에 없음)
  => 많이 쓰이는 함수

5. querySelector(): 파라미터로 받은 선택자에 해당하는 Element 하나만을 리턴
  => 클래스를 찾을 땐 파라미터로 전달하는 클래스명 앞에 . 을 붙임

6. querySelectorAll(): 파라미터로 받은 선택자에 해당하는 모든 Element를 리턴

728x90
728x90

'Study Memos > JavaScript Front-End' 카테고리의 다른 글

jQuery에서 제어 대상 찾기 (Section 14)  (0) 2020.12.09
jQuery (Section 13)  (0) 2020.12.09
DOM (Section 11)  (0) 2020.12.09
창 제어 (Section 10)  (0) 2020.12.09
Navigator 객체 (Section 9)  (0) 2020.12.09
Comments